Investment Risk Analyst Course

What will I learn?

Master the art of investment risk analysis with our comprehensive course, designed for investment professionals. Explore data analysis techniques, delve into risk assessment methodologies, and learn to identify key risk factors relevant to the Philippine context. Gain insights into economic climate analysis, including understanding macroeconomic indicators and interest rate impacts on the local market. Develop risk mitigation strategies such as diversification and hedging tailored for Philippine investments. Enhance your skills in report writing and presentation to effectively communicate findings and recommendations to stakeholders here in the Philippines.
